We had a great last night in Hangzhou. We walked down by west lake. It was a bit cooler so there was lots of people outside walking. Poor Ami was getting bitten by bugs. The bits swelled quite large, I am glad we brought lots of antihistamine for her.
We were unable to pick up Zhi's passport despite several visits to the passport office. So our guide will be picking it up on Monday and sending it by courier to us in Beijing. We hope its ready then. At least we were still able to fly back to Beijing. Hangzhou is beautiful but Beijing is much easier to get around.
Before we left we had our guide negotiate an underwear treaty with Zhi. He really wanted to only wear the ones he has on but he would allow us to wash them. A good start. We got on the plane and about 30 min later poor Zhi puked, a lot!! Brian was sitting with him and it was everywhere. Thankfully I had some Gravol in my bag. He needed his clothes changed so we decided to do it quickly in the aisle as Zhi was quite upset about the puke on his clothes even though we were going through some turbulance. We changed his shorts then he began to talk quickly in Mandarin and took both his shorts and underwear off and handed his underwear to me. Gotta love him. I washed them last night and they are back on today. We did manage to get him to put on some new clothes today. He will not go into the bath or shower but will allow me to sponge bath him. Tonight he sat on the side of the tub and put his feet in. The orphanage said he showered everyday so baby steps are good.
Zhi is very sweet, he shook hands with the doorman when we left our hotel in Hangzhou. He will speak with others but is a bit shy with strangers. Brian is still small dog, occasionally big dog. We are happy to be back in Beijing. It is cooler here. Today we completed yet again more paperwork. We also went to the Summer Palace. It was really really crowded. Zhi is doing really really well. He loves the DS. He loves Brian and his magic tricks. The kids were running around the room today playing duck, duck , goose, Zhi mostly ran around tapping the girls heads and making them laugh. We are in a big suite at The Presidential now that we are a family of 5!!. Tomorrow we are off to the Great Wall!!
